#107BAB Hex color

#107BAB

The hexadecimal color code #107BAB corresponds to the code RGB( 16, 123, 171 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,06 level), green (at 0,48 level) and blue (at 0,67 level). Its brightness is 36% and its saturation is 82%. It is composed of red at 5%, green at 39% and blue at 55%.
